-# Copyright 1999-2009 Gentoo Foundation
-# Distributed under the terms of the GNU General Public License v2
-# $Header: /var/cvsroot/gentoo-x86/net-analyzer/base/base-1.4.0.ebuild,v 1.3 2011/04/09 19:23:00 olemarkus Exp $
-
-inherit webapp versionator eutils depend.apache depend.php
-
-CONF_DIR="/etc/${PN}"
-CONF_OLD="base_conf.php.dist"
-CONF_NEW="base_conf.php"
-MIDDLEMAN="base_path.php"
-DBTYPES="mssql mysql oracle postgres"
-
-DESCRIPTION="A web-based front-end to the Snort IDS."
-HOMEPAGE="http://base.secureideas.net"
-SRC_URI="mirror://sourceforge/secureideas/${P}.tar.gz
- signatures? ( http://www.snort.org/pub-bin/downloads.cgi/Download/vrt_pr/snortrules-pr-2.4.tar.gz )"
-
-LICENSE="GPL-2"
-KEYWORDS="~amd64 ~ppc ~x86"
-# SLOT is intentionally omitted because this package uses webapp-config
-IUSE="gd signatures ${DBTYPES}"
-
-# BASE *should* work with any php-driven web server, so only require Apache
-# when the user has an apache use-flag set.
-want_apache
-
-DEPEND=">=sys-libs/zlib-1.2.1-r3"
-RDEPEND="${DEPEND}
- dev-php/adodb
- gd? ( >=dev-php/jpgraph-2.0_beta
- >=dev-php/PEAR-PEAR-1.3.6-r1
- >=dev-php/PEAR-Image_Color-1.0.2
- >=dev-php/PEAR-Log-1.9.3
- >=dev-php/PEAR-Numbers_Roman-0.2.0
- >=dev-php/PEAR-Numbers_Words-0.14.0
- >=dev-php/PEAR-Image_Canvas-0.2.4
- >=dev-php/PEAR-Image_Graph-0.7.1 )"
- # A local database isn't necessary, so only require one when the user
- # has use-flags set for one of the supported DBs.
- # Snort can also be installed on a remote system, so don't require it.
-
-# Require PHP.
-need_php5
-
-pkg_setup() {
- depend.apache_pkg_setup
- webapp_pkg_setup
-
- # Set the group ownership for /etc/base/base_conf.php so it can be read by
- # the user's web server.
- if use apache2 ; then
- HTTPD_GROUP="apache"
- else
- # Set a safe default group.
- HTTPD_GROUP="root"
- fi
-
- # Check and setup selected DB type
- dbtypecnt=0
- for db in ${DBTYPES}; do
- if use ${db}; then
- if [ ${dbtypecnt} -eq 0 ]; then
- BASE_DBTYPE=${db}
- let dbtypecnt++
- elif [ ${dbtypecnt} -ge 1 ]; then
- ewarn "You set multiple database types in your USE flags."
- ewarn "You will have to setup DBtype configuration manually."
- fi
- fi
- done
-
- if [ ${dbtypecnt} -eq 0 ]; then
- ewarn "No database type selected in your USE flags."
- ewarn "You will have to setup DBtype manually."
- fi
-
- # Make sure php was built with the necessary USE flags.
- local flags=session
- for f in mssql mysql postgres ; do
- use ${f} && flags="${flags} ${f}"
- done
-
- if use oracle && ! built_with_use virtual/php oci8-instant-client ; then
- ewarn "PHP with oci8-instant-client support not found!"
- ewarn "It is your responsibility to ensure that PHP will work"
- ewarn "with commercial Oracle implementation."
- fi
-
- if ! PHPCHECKNODIE="yes" require_php_with_use ${flags} || \
- ( use gd && ! PHPCHECKNODIE="yes" require_php_with_any_use gd gd-external ) ; then
- eerror "Re-emerge ${PHP_PKG} with ${flags} USE flags enabled"
- use gd && eerror "as well as with either gd or gd-external USE flag enabled."
- die "Re-emerge ${PHP_PKG} with the above USE flags."
- fi
-}
-
-src_unpack() {
- unpack ${A}
- cd "${S}"
-
- # Help the user configure /etc/base/base_conf.php so BASE works out of the
- # box in most environments. The user will still be warned to edit the
- # file manually at the pkg_postinst() stage.
- sed -i -e 's:$BASE_urlpath.*:$BASE_urlpath = "/base";:g' \
- ${CONF_OLD}
-
- sed -i -e 's:$DBlib_path.*:$DBlib_path = "/usr/share/php5/adodb";:g' \
- ${CONF_OLD}
-
- if [[ "${BASE_DBTYPE}" == "postgres" ]]; then
- sed -i -e 's:$DBtype.*:$DBtype = "postgres";:g' \
- ${CONF_OLD}
- fi
- if [[ "${BASE_DBTYPE}" == "mssql" ]]; then
- sed -i -e 's:$DBtype.*:$DBtype = "mssql";:g' \
- ${CONF_OLD}
- fi
- if [[ "${BASE_DBTYPE}" == "oracle" ]]; then
- sed -i -e 's:$DBtype.*:$DBtype = "oci8";:g' \
- ${CONF_OLD}
- fi
-
- # Install the configuration files in the usual /etc/${PN} location so that
- # etc-update functions properly (it also improves security somewhat, since
- # the config file contains plain-text passwords and should not be located
- # inside the web-root). This requires changing the BASE source a tad to
- # recognize the new location for base_conf.php.
- for PHP in *.php */*.php; do
- sed -i -e "s:${CONF_NEW}:${MIDDLEMAN}:g" \
- ${CONF_OLD} "${PHP}"
- done
-
- # Create the file ${MIDDLEMAN} to determine the web-root and to change
- # the location of "include" to /etc/base/base_conf.php.
- echo "<?php" > ${MIDDLEMAN}
- echo ' $BASE_path = dirname(__FILE__);' >> ${MIDDLEMAN}
- echo " include(\"${CONF_DIR}/${CONF_NEW}\");" >> ${MIDDLEMAN}
- echo "?>" >> ${MIDDLEMAN}
-
- # Delete the $BASE_path variable from the config file because we
- # now handle it with ${MIDDLEMAN} created above.
- sed -i -e 's:$BASE_path =.*::g' ${CONF_OLD}
-
- # Modify the HTML headers so search engines don't index BASE.
- sed -i -e \
- 's:<HEAD>:<HEAD>\n <META name="robots" content="noindex,nofollow">:g' \
- index.php
- sed -i -e \
- 's:<HEAD>:<HEAD>\n <META name="robots" content="noindex,nofollow">:g' \
- base_main.php
-}
-
-src_install() {
- webapp_src_preinst
-
- # Install the docs once in the standard /usr/share/doc/${PF}/DOCDESTREE
- # location instead of installing them in every virtual host directory.
- cd docs
- dodoc *
- if use signatures ; then
- cd "${WORKDIR}"
- insinto ${MY_HTDOCSDIR}/signatures
- doins doc/signatures/*
- fi
- cd "${S}"
- rm -rf docs
-
- # Install the config files in the normal location (/etc/${PN}).
- insinto ${CONF_DIR} || die "Unable to insinto ${CONF_DIR}"
- doins ${CONF_OLD} || die "Unable to doins ${CONF_OLD}"
- newins ${CONF_OLD} ${CONF_NEW} || die "Unable to create ${CONF_NEW}"
-
- # Install BASE for webapp-config
- insinto ${MY_HTDOCSDIR} || die "Unable to insinto ${MY_HTDOCSDIR}"
- doins -r *
-
- webapp_src_install
-}
-
-pkg_postinst() {
- webapp_pkg_postinst
-
- # Set the proper permissions on /etc/base/base_conf.php
- chmod 640 ${CONF_DIR}/${CONF_NEW} || FPERMS="FALSE"
- chown root:${HTTPD_GROUP} ${CONF_DIR}/${CONF_NEW} || FOWNERS="FALSE"
-
- # Notify the user of any problems at the very end.
- if [ "${HTTPD_GROUP}" == "root" ]; then
- ewarn ""
- ewarn "It looks like you are not using Apache"
- ewarn "as your web server. For BASE to work properly, you will"
- ewarn "need to change the ownership of ${CONF_DIR}/${CONF_NEW} to"
- ewarn "root:[www user] To use Apache, add \"apache2\" to"
- ewarn "your USE flags and re-emerge BASE."
- fi
- if [ "${FPERMS}" == "FALSE" ]; then
- ewarn ""
- ewarn "Unable to change the permissions on ${CONF_DIR}/${CONF_NEW}".
- ewarn "Please change them manually by issuing:"
- ewarn "chmod 640 ${CONF_DIR}/${CONF_NEW}"
- fi
- if [ "${FOWNERS}" == "FALSE" ]; then
- ewarn ""
- ewarn "Unable to change the group ownership of the file:"
- ewarn "${CONF_DIR}/${CONF_NEW}"
- ewarn "Please change this manually by issuing:"
- ewarn "chown root:${HTTPD_GROUP} ${CONF_DIR}/${CONF_NEW}"
- fi
-
- elog ""
- elog "You should edit \"${CONF_DIR}/${CONF_NEW}\" before using BASE."
- elog ""
- elog "To setup your initial database, direct your web browser to the"
- elog "location you installed BASE/base_db_setup.php"
- elog "You can find instructions in /usr/share/doc/${PF}/README"
- elog "There is a guide at http://gentoo-wiki.com/HOWTO_Apache2_with_BASE"
- elog ""
-}
